Abstract
The project achieved the design and implementation of the “system to monitor blood pressure in hypertensive patients using mobile technologies.” This system allow the patient to be in contact with the physician on duty, and who in turn carefully monitor the patient with each of the measurements taken by the affected person, with that, the doctor, could make a diagnosis and establish treatment to follow. The system is based on the Java platform for small-capacity devices and technologies for the web. Mobile software is able to establish http connections to the server and a cell phone sms, store and display patient records graphically. The server application is responsible for storing and displaying data in a clear medical advice. It guarantees an effective diagnosis.
